I could solve this problem.
There were some .h files make was picking up from /usr/local/include
that was causing the problem.

Thanks for the information.

You are having a problem with mismatched libraries due to downloading of
a cygwin snapshot.  You should either search the cygwin mailing list
archives to find out how to resolve this or send mail to
cygwin@sourceware.cygnus.com.

Alternatively, you could try downloading the new net release (check the
cygwin web page:  http://sourceware.cygnus.com/cygwin/ )

Hi ,
Is anybody aware of any working release of
GDB for PC windows NT as host and IBM-powerpc as target board.

As with 4.18  I  tried compiling but getting some compilation as follows errors.

Set1:

config :
host = i686-pc-cygwin
target = i686-pc-cygwin

Then i got error at final linking stating some clipbpard functions are
unresolved.
I commented those functions and i could get working executable.

Set2:
config
host = i686-pc-cygwin
target = powerpc-ibm-aix
_
I am getting undefined refrence to aix_process_lineos
multiple undefined refrence to __imp__ctype  in readline.c ( Here problem is
that this __imp___ctype is generated by gcc it is present only in .o file )
So set2 is the one i require and i am stuck here.
